vfio_get_device now takes a VFIODevice as argument. The function is split
into 4 functional parts: dev_info query, device check, region populate
and interrupt populate. the last 3 are specialized by parent device and
are added into DeviceOps.
3 new fields are introduced in VFIODevice to store dev_info.
vfio_put_base_device is created.
